This page covers ownership of Mergewatch, the on-call alert deduplicator used across the Larkspur platform. The Signals Infrastructure team maintains the service, its suppression rules, and the weekly rule audit. Configuration changes require review by the current rotation lead. For outages, rule disputes, or questions about duplicate-window tuning, contact the Signals Infrastructure team at the address below.

billing contact of bagef-tawig = wenax.ulaael@norvacorp.internal

Runbook: Prunejay stale-branch cleanup bot

Prunejay deletes branches idle 90+ days. Plugin authors: register an exemption hook if your plugin creates long-lived staging branches, or they will be swept. Hooks must respond within 500 ms; slow hooks are ignored and the branch is deleted. Dry-run mode logs intended deletions without acting — enable it when testing a new hook. Deletions are reversible for 14 days via the restore queue. Quote the trace token below when filing restore requests.

session token of fawep-tageg = htk4_82d8

# Approvals — Tidemark Widget

The tide-table widget pulls prediction data nightly and caches for 24 hours. Any change to the prediction source, interpolation method, or cache window requires approval before deploy — no exceptions, even for hotfixes. On-call may disable the widget via the feature flag without approval if predictions look wrong; re-enabling requires sign-off. Rollbacks to the last approved build are pre-approved. All approval requests go to the person named below.

account owner for hahig-fahag: Pelael Istax Novys